Humble Beginnings: From White Guard to Independent Company (1919-1921) The Sako story begins in 1919, amidst the turmoil of post-WWI Finland. The White Guard's general staff established a weapons factory to bolster national defense. This factory laid the groundwork for what would become a legendary firearms manufacturer. On April 1st, 1921, a pivotal moment arrived: a separate company was officially established in Helsinki. Cyprus Federation for Hunting The Cyprus Hunting & Wildlife Conservation Federation was established in 1952 by the then hunting associations of Nicosia, Limassol and the hunting clubs of Famagusta, Larnaca and Paphos. The objectives of the Federation were defined in its statutes and include, among others, the protection, development and enrichment of the Cypriot fauna, the preservation and development of hunting resources in the country within the framework of sustainable management, the promotion of the sport of hunting, the organization of hunters in hunting clubs, the coordination of their actions to improve the conditions for conducting hunting, the development of hunting education and knowledge about the environment as well as the care of hunting dogs. Suffolk Hunting Seasons: Dates, Licenses, Rules & Best Times to Hunt Deer, Pheasant & Duck Suffolk, with its forests, coasts, and wetlands, offers some of England’s most varied hunting experiences. Knowing when, where, and how to hunt is essential for both success and legality. Below is your complete guide to hunting in Suffolk — from seasonal schedules to expert recommendations. Regional Hunting Timetables and Rules in Suffolk Suffolk’s forests, coasts, and wetlands provide some of England’s most varied hunting experiences, but hunters must be fully aware of seasonal regulations designed to protect wildlife and maintain healthy populations. Deer stalking seasons differ by species: roe deer stags can be hunted from April 1 to October 31, while does are allowed from November 1 to March 31. Overview and History The Remington Model 783 is a bolt-action hunting rifle introduced in 2013 as a budget-friendly alternative to the legendary Remington 700. The name “783” pays homage to its predecessors: the “78” references the discontinued Model 788, and the “3” marks its launch year. Mechanically, the 783 is based on the Marlin X7 platform, which Remington acquired in 2007. Hunting in Kwango: Geography and Natural Features, Hunting Demographics, and Game Species Diversity Geography and Natural Features in Kwango Kwango Province, located in the southwest of the Democratic Republic of the Congo, borders Angola and features a diverse landscape of wooded savannas, river valleys, and gallery forests. The region is shaped by the Kwango and Kasai rivers, which serve as lifelines for both wildlife and human communities. The savanna-forest mosaic provides excellent habitats for a variety of species, while the seasonal rivers and hilly terrain contribute to dynamic hunting conditions throughout the year. Demographics Kwango’s population is largely rural and composed mainly of the Yaka people, who have deep cultural ties to the land and its wildlife. Hunting is a significant aspect of local life—both as a subsistence activity and as a cultural tradition. Most hunters in Kwango are locals who hunt for food, trade, and ceremonial purposes.
